/**
|
|
* kbase_hw_get_issues_for_new_id - Get the hardware issues for a new GPU ID
|
|
* @kbdev: Device pointer
|
|
*
|
|
* Return: pointer to an array of hardware issues, terminated by
|
|
* BASE_HW_ISSUE_END.
|
|
*
|
|
* This function can only be used on new-format GPU IDs, i.e. those for which
|
|
* GPU_ID_IS_NEW_FORMAT evaluates as true. The GPU ID is read from the @kbdev.
|
|
*
|
|
* In debugging versions of the driver, unknown versions of a known GPU will
|
|
* be treated as the most recent known version not later than the actual
|
|
* version. In such circumstances, the GPU ID in @kbdev will also be replaced
|
|
* with the most recent known version.
|
|
*
|
|
* Note: The GPU configuration must have been read by kbase_gpuprops_get_props()
|
|
* before calling this function.
|
|
*/
|
|
static const enum base_hw_issue *kbase_hw_get_issues_for_new_id(
|
|
struct kbase_device *kbdev)
|
|
{
|
|
const enum base_hw_issue *issues = NULL;
|
|
|
|
struct base_hw_product {
|
|
u32 product_model;
|
|
struct {
|
|
u32 version;
|
|
const enum base_hw_issue *issues;
|
|
} map[7];
|
|
};
|
|
|
|
static const struct base_hw_product base_hw_products[] = {
|
|
{GPU_ID2_PRODUCT_TMIX,
|
|
{{GPU_ID2_VERSION_MAKE(0, 0, 1),
|
|
base_hw_issues_tMIx_r0p0_05dev0},
|
|
{GPU_ID2_VERSION_MAKE(0, 0, 2), base_hw_issues_tMIx_r0p0},
|
|
{U32_MAX /* sentinel value */, NULL} } },
|
|
|
|
{GPU_ID2_PRODUCT_THEX,
|
|
{{GPU_ID2_VERSION_MAKE(0, 0, 0), base_hw_issues_tHEx_r0p0},
|
|
{GPU_ID2_VERSION_MAKE(0, 0, 1), base_hw_issues_tHEx_r0p0},
|
|
{GPU_ID2_VERSION_MAKE(0, 1, 0), base_hw_issues_tHEx_r0p1},
|
|
{U32_MAX, NULL} } },
|
|
|
|
{GPU_ID2_PRODUCT_TSIX,
|
|
{{GPU_ID2_VERSION_MAKE(0, 0, 0), base_hw_issues_tSIx_r0p0},
|
|
{GPU_ID2_VERSION_MAKE(0, 0, 1), base_hw_issues_tSIx_r0p0},
|
|
{GPU_ID2_VERSION_MAKE(0, 1, 0), base_hw_issues_tSIx_r0p1},
|
|
{GPU_ID2_VERSION_MAKE(0, 1, 1), base_hw_issues_tSIx_r0p1},
|
|
{GPU_ID2_VERSION_MAKE(1, 0, 0), base_hw_issues_tSIx_r1p0},
|
|
{GPU_ID2_VERSION_MAKE(1, 0, 1), base_hw_issues_tSIx_r1p0},
|
|
{U32_MAX, NULL} } },
|
|
|
|
|
|
#ifdef MALI_INCLUDE_TKAX
|
|
{GPU_ID2_PRODUCT_TKAX,
|
|
{{GPU_ID2_VERSION_MAKE(0, 0, 0), base_hw_issues_tKAx_r0p0},
|
|
{U32_MAX, NULL} } },
|
|
#endif /* MALI_INCLUDE_TKAX */
|
|
|
|
#ifdef MALI_INCLUDE_TTRX
|
|
{GPU_ID2_PRODUCT_TTRX,
|
|
{{GPU_ID2_VERSION_MAKE(0, 0, 0), base_hw_issues_tTRx_r0p0},
|
|
{U32_MAX, NULL} } },
|
|
#endif /* MALI_INCLUDE_TTRX */
|
|
};
|
|
|
|
u32 gpu_id = kbdev->gpu_props.props.raw_props.gpu_id;
|
|
const u32 product_model = gpu_id & GPU_ID2_PRODUCT_MODEL;
|
|
const struct base_hw_product *product = NULL;
|
|
size_t p;
|
|
|
|
/* Stop when we reach the end of the products array. */
|
|
for (p = 0; p < ARRAY_SIZE(base_hw_products); ++p) {
|
|
if (product_model == base_hw_products[p].product_model) {
|
|
product = &base_hw_products[p];
|
|
break;
|
|
}
|
|
}
|
|
|
|
if (product != NULL) {
|
|
/* Found a matching product. */
|
|
const u32 version = gpu_id & GPU_ID2_VERSION;
|
|
u32 fallback_version = 0;
|
|
const enum base_hw_issue *fallback_issues = NULL;
|
|
size_t v;
|
|
|
|
/* Stop when we reach the end of the map. */
|
|
for (v = 0; product->map[v].version != U32_MAX; ++v) {
|
|
|
|
if (version == product->map[v].version) {
|
|
/* Exact match so stop. */
|
|
issues = product->map[v].issues;
|
|
break;
|
|
}
|
|
|
|
/* Check whether this is a candidate for most recent
|
|
known version not later than the actual
|
|
version. */
|
|
if ((version > product->map[v].version) &&
|
|
(product->map[v].version >= fallback_version)) {
|
|
fallback_version = product->map[v].version;
|
|
fallback_issues = product->map[v].issues;
|
|
}
|
|
}
|
|
|
|
if ((issues == NULL) && (fallback_issues != NULL)) {
|
|
/* Fall back to the issue set of the most recent known
|
|
version not later than the actual version. */
|
|
issues = fallback_issues;
|
|
|
|
dev_info(kbdev->dev,
|
|
"r%dp%d status %d is unknown; treating as r%dp%d status %d",
|
|
(gpu_id & GPU_ID2_VERSION_MAJOR) >>
|
|
GPU_ID2_VERSION_MAJOR_SHIFT,
|
|
(gpu_id & GPU_ID2_VERSION_MINOR) >>
|
|
GPU_ID2_VERSION_MINOR_SHIFT,
|
|
(gpu_id & GPU_ID2_VERSION_STATUS) >>
|
|
GPU_ID2_VERSION_STATUS_SHIFT,
|
|
(fallback_version & GPU_ID2_VERSION_MAJOR) >>
|
|
GPU_ID2_VERSION_MAJOR_SHIFT,
|
|
(fallback_version & GPU_ID2_VERSION_MINOR) >>
|
|
GPU_ID2_VERSION_MINOR_SHIFT,
|
|
(fallback_version & GPU_ID2_VERSION_STATUS) >>
|
|
GPU_ID2_VERSION_STATUS_SHIFT);
|
|
|
|
gpu_id &= ~GPU_ID2_VERSION;
|
|
gpu_id |= fallback_version;
|
|
kbdev->gpu_props.props.raw_props.gpu_id = gpu_id;
|
|
|
|
kbase_gpuprops_update_core_props_gpu_id(&kbdev->gpu_props.props);
|
|
}
|
|
}
|
|
return issues;
|
|
}
